Kurtis: Styles to Suit Every Event
A kurti is a versatile garment that can be worn elegantly for a variety of occasions. Whether you're attending a festive gathering, going to work, or simply spending time with friends, there's a kurti style that's perfect for you.
- Cropped kurtis are ideal for casual outings and can be combined with jeans, leggings or even skirts.
- Long kurtis offer a more elegant look and are perfect for weddings or cultural events.
- Printed kurtis add a touch of style to your outfit, while plain kurtis provide a classic option.
Enhance your kurti with statement jewelry, scarves or belts to complete the look.
Complementing Your Kurti: Modern and Traditional Looks
A kurti, that elegant garment, can be styled in myriad ways to reflect both modern and traditional aesthetics. For a chic look, pair your kurti with palazzos. Accessorize with bold statement jewelry and trendy footwear like flats. A embellished kurti can be paired with plain bottoms for a stylish silhouette.
Embrace tradition by combining your kurti with a pleated skirt or patiala salwar. Enhance your look with statement jewelry and sandals. A dupatta adds a touch of charm to any kurti ensemble, whether it's pinned in a classic style or styled in a more modern way.

A History and Cultural Significance of Kurtis
Kurtis, a timeless garment deeply ingrained in the cultural fabric of South Asia, possess a rich history spanning centuries. Their evolution reflects shifting societal norms and aesthetic tastes. Early on worn as simple tunic-like articles by both men and women, kurtis gradually evolved into the versatile and trendy attire we see today. Women's kurtis, often adorned with intricate embroidery, embellishments, and vibrant hues, have become synonymous with grace and elegance, serving as a staple in everyday life and special occasions alike.
